Niloo R. Howe

  1. Resources
  2. Investors
  3. Niloo R. Howe
Investor Type
Niloo R. Howe
Investment Partner, Individual/Angel

Location : Washington, District of Columbia, United States

Niloo

R. Howe

Member Board Of Directors

Tenable

N/A

N/A

N/A

No status

No date found

N/A

N/A

N/A

No revenue data